Abstract
Polarization bremsstrahlung from relativistic electrons moving in a medium consisting of very small crystals oriented at random is studied theoretically. The results of this analysis predict a sharp dependence of the spectral and angular features of the radiation on the crystal dimensions and on the angle of observation. The possibility of developing, on the basis of the phenomena considered in the present study, a newmet hod for studying lowly ordered media is highlighted.
